Lindisfarne - Devil Of The North




Intro:
      G  C  F  C
      G  C  F  C
Ah ha ha
      G  C  F  C
Ah ha ha
     G  C  F  C
Wooo hooo

Verse 1:
         G           C       F           C
He ain't made out of iron or made out of steel
         G          C           F               C
He ain't no work of art, but he sure as hell is real
   G           C        F         C
He ain't got a pedestal up on the hill
         G
He's the Devil of the North and he don't stand still

Instrumental: G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C


Verse 2:
             G              C        F              C
Well, he was there when the underdog got to win the race
       G              C              F             C
He was there when the Rent Collector landed on his face
       G              C        F           C
He was there when the Landlord didn't call time
    G                             C          G
The Devil put the ball across the Sunderland line


Chorus:
C                         Em
Shout it from the pulpit, bang it on a drum
D                        C               G
Call for your momma, but she ain't gonna come
C                  Em
No use hiding when he rides forth
       D
You're gonna have to level with the Devil of the North


Instrumental: G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C


Verse 3:
             G          C           F       C
He makes the weeds grow tall in the factory yard
            G           C                F           C
He puts the coal on the beaches when the living gets hard
    G          C                F         C
You touch your hat and give the Devil his due
            G                           C               G
'Cause he's looking out for me and he's looking out for you


Chorus:
C                         Em
Shout it from the pulpit, bang it on a drum
D                        C               G
Call for your momma, but she ain't gonna come
C                  Em
No use hiding when he rides forth
       D
You're gonna have to level with the Devil of the North


Instrumental: G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C
               G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C


Verse 4:
         G             C             F         C
When the mist's on the river and the feeling's fine
          G         C              F         C
He's in a snack bar sitting with a friend of mine
         G           C            F           C
When the shutters go down and the lights come on
          G              C                F       C
You'll be waiting on the corner, but he's already gone


Instrumental: G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C


Verse 5:
G        C      F        C
Some say wrong, some say right
       G          C           F          C
It's a little bit black and a little bit white
         G            C           F             C
From the banks of the Tyne to the shores of the Forth
       G
We've all got a little of the Devil of the North


Chorus:
C                         Em
Shout it from the pulpit, bang it on a drum
D                        C               G
Call for your momma, but she ain't gonna come
C                  Em
No use hiding when we ride forth
       D
You're gonna have to level with the Devil of the North
C                  Em
No use hiding when we ride forth
       D
You're gonna have to level with the Devil of the North


Outro:
G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C  G  C  F  C

       G
